Leh, Jammu And Kashmir vs Fayette, Ia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Leh, Jammu And Kashmir, India and Fayette, Ia, Usa is approximately 11,371 km or 7,066 mi.
  • To reach Leh, Jammu And Kashmir in this distance one would set out from Fayette, Ia bearing 8.8°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Leh, Jammu And Kashmir bearing 172.2° or S .
  • Leh, Jammu And Kashmir has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Fayette, Ia has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
  • Leh, Jammu And Kashmir is in or near the boreal desert biome whereas Fayette, Ia is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The mean annual temperature is 2.4 °C (4.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.9 °C (12.4°F) less in Leh, Jammu And Kashmir.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 754.2 mm (29.7 in) less which is equivalent to 754.2 l/m² (18.51 US gal/ft²) or 7,542,000 l/ha (806,290 US gal/ac) less. About 1/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 8.8° higher in Leh, Jammu And Kashmir than in Fayette, Ia.
